Could have been so much more

tkiyak

I had great hopes for this app, and would not have minded paying for the annual subscription upgrade as I travel frequently. Unfortunately my test run in Bern was quite disappointing. First, if you switch to another app, the app resets. So switch to camera to take a picture and you have to start all over again. First you load the app again, then the city package, then load the tour all over again, and guess what? It did not track where you are in the tour so you have to figure out where you left last. Second, several of the points of interest were mismarked, some of them were a block or more away from where the map pointed to. Third, in between the points of interest, the maps seem to take you through the shortest route, but not necessarily the most interesting or picturesque street. Several times, I found myself in back alleys or empty streets that nobody else seemed to be on, even when the next street parallel was extremely crowded and much more pretty. As a result I ended up giving up. While second and third reasons are minor annoyances that you can work around, the first reason (the fact that the app completely restarts every time you switch to take a picture) is unforgivable.
